Begins with a thorough discussion of the Allen Bradley PLC-5/25 programmable controller system characteristics, followed by a detailed presentation on using the programmable controller to solve the automated control problem. The ultimate objective is to prepare the student to be able to adapt to any PLC system, regardless of manufacturer, in a minimum of time. The course includes approximately 28 hours of lecture followed by 32 hours of laboratory work. This course is equivalent to TAE 245, which is currently a required course for electrical apprentices.
